The Cycles of the Mental Machine

Detroit, “Motorcity,” was until 1967 the world’s automobile capital. But the dreadful civil rights riots of 1967 were extremely violent. Taking fright, the economic powers that be reacted immediately by relocating the car plants. The ensuing economic debacle and endemic unemployment led to an exodus. All those who could, moved out of the city. Yet it was in this desolate city that “Electrifying Mojo” first appeared in the mid-70s – an definite mediating force, and an extraordinary wakeup jolt for future techno DJs.
France - 2006 - 57 mn - Betacam Digital - Colour
